单片机期末复习1.docVIP

  1. 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
  2. 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  3. 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
  4. 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
  5. 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们
  6. 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
  7. 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
单片机期末复习1.doc

复 习 三种学习层次: 掌握:能运用该知识完成较复杂应用 理解:能运用该知识进行简单应用 了解:能识记、复述 ----------------------------------------------------------- 第一章 1、掌握各种数制之间的转换方法,特别是二---十进制之间的转换(包括整数与小数的转换)、二进制与十六进制之间的转换。 2、了解BCD码的相关知识,理解BCD码运算调整的方法。 3、掌握补码的求法及其知识(包括溢出判断等)。 4、了解单片机的概念及特点。 第二章 1、了解51系列单片机的特点、分类、主要性能参数。 2、掌握51单片机CPU的相关知识(如CPU的组成,标志寄存器PSW各位的意义、受影响的条件与结果等等) 3、掌握51单片机的存储器结构(编址、分配、访问方法、特殊功能寄存器、堆栈等) 4、理解P0、P1、P2和P3口的结构和使用特点。 5、掌握时钟周期、振荡周期、机器周期、指令周期的概念。 第三章 1、了解51单片机指令的分类。 2、掌握汇编语言指令格式。 3、掌握各种寻址方式。 4、熟练掌握以下指令:MOV、MOVX、MOVC、PUSH、POP、SWAP、ADD、ADDC、INC、SUBB、DEC、DA A、ANL、ORL、XRL、CLR、RL、RLC、RR、RRC、JMP、SJMP、JZ、JNZ、CJNE、DJNZ、位操作(MOV、SETB、CLR、ANL、CPL、ORL、JC、JNC、JB、JNB)、NOP 了解以下指令:XCH、CPL、AJMP、LJMP、LCALL、ACALL、RET、RETI、JBC 5、掌握常用伪指令:ORG、DB、DW。理解其余常见伪指令。 6、掌握汇编程序设计的基本方法。能编制汇编程序解决常见问题。 第四章 1、掌握C语言程序的结构和C51程序的结构。 2、了解C语言的特点。 3、掌握C51数据类型。 4、掌握C51的常量和变量的定义及表示方法,特别要掌握好C51的存储器类型。 5、掌握C51的运算符和表达式。 6、理解C51的表达式语句和复合语句。 7、掌握C51的基本结构与相关语句(if、switch、while、do…while、for等。) 8、掌握C51函数的定义、声明与调用(特别要掌握:interrupt m和using n) 9、掌握指针与数组的用法。 10、能使用C51编程解决问题。 第六章 1、掌握T0和T1的结构、原理、工作方式、控制字及编程应用方法。 2、理解串行通信的基本知识。理解51单片机串口的结构、工作方式及编程应用。掌握其控制字。 3、理解中断的基本概念。掌握51单片机的中断系统(中断源、控制字、中断结构)。掌握其编程应用,包括开中断、关中断、中断服务子程序的编写。 第七章 1、能根据存储器芯片的存储容量算出其地址线和数据线的数目,或反算。 2、掌握74LS138的功能用法,能读懂存储器芯片与CPU的连接图(全译码),能根据连接图算出各芯片的有效地址范围。 3、了解I/O口的简单扩展。了解8255的用法,了解其各端口的地址。 4、理解键盘的工作原理,掌握消除抖动的常用方法。理解独立按键和矩阵键盘的用法。 5、掌握LED显示器的原理与用法,会算字形码,会编程实现显示。 第八章 1、了解A/D转换器的类型及原理。了解其主要指标。 2、了解ADC0809的用法。 3、了解D/A转换器的基本知识。了解DAC0832的用法。 第九章 1、了解LCD 1602的基本性能和用法。 其它: 1、掌握KEIL C软件的基本用法;常握Proteus软件的用法。 2、掌握基于51单片机的简单硬件电路设计。能使用单片机、按键、逻辑门、发光二极管、蜂鸣器等常见器件实现设计要求。 3、作业、期中考、实验2~实验7的程序必须熟练掌握。 4、掌握附录B中的常用库函数(REG51.H、INTRINS.H) 实验考试题目的一般结构 实验考试准备提醒: 1、要记得带笔。但绝对不要带任何纸条、U盘、书、手机等等。考试严格闭卷。有作弊或违规者,将报送教务部门处理。 2、考试程序以仿真运行结果为准,程序优化与否、功能是否完善不太重要,只要求实现题目所要求的功能,不要擅自增加功能。 3、一定要好好掌握仿真软件的使用方法。特别是常用器件如按键、LED发光二极管、蜂鸣器、电源、地、单片机等等。 4、注意QQ群上的考试安排等通知。 实验考试模拟题一: 通过K1按键来控制发光二极管的亮灭,刚开始不亮灯,按一次K1键亮一个灯,按8次后全亮。 实验考试模拟题二: 随机让8个发光二极管中的一个发亮,持续亮一秒,然后接着再亮一个(随机),循环不断,如果8个灯都亮过至少一遍,则发一声报警声(蜂鸣器)。 实验考试模拟题三: 模拟双音门铃,每按一次键则响一次类似“叮咚”的声音(“叮咚

文档评论(0)

资料 + 关注
实名认证
文档贡献者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档